Reclaiming the Slur: The Linguistics of Reappropriation
How does a word forged in hate become a banner of pride? The process, known as reappropriation, is a powerful act of linguistic jujitsu where marginalized communities seize the language of their oppressors. This article explores the fascinating sociolinguistic journey of words like “queer” and “suffragette”, revealing how insults are transformed into anthems of identity and power.
